你当前正在访问 Microsoft Azure Global Edition 技术文档网站。 如果需要访问由世纪互联运营的 Microsoft Azure 中国技术文档网站,请访问 https://docs.azure.cn

Get-MsolScopedRoleMember

获取在管理单元上被授予该角色的角色的成员。

语法

Get-MsolScopedRoleMember
   [-AdministrativeUnitObjectId <Guid>]
   [-RoleObjectId <Guid>]
   [-MaxResults <Int32>]
   [-TenantId <Guid>]
   [<CommonParameters>]
Get-MsolScopedRoleMember
   [-AdministrativeUnitObjectId <Guid>]
   [-RoleObjectId <Guid>]
   [-All]
   [-TenantId <Guid>]
   [<CommonParameters>]

说明

Get-MsolScopedRoleMember cmdlet 获取在管理单元上被授予该角色的指定角色的成员。

示例

示例 1:获取用户帐户管理员角色的成员

PS C:\> $WestCoastAu = Get-MsolAdministrativeUnit -SearchString "West Coast"
PS C:\> $UaAdmin = Get-MsolRole -RoleName "User Account Administrator"
PS C:\> Get-MsolScopedRoleMember -RoleObjectId $UaAdmin.ObjectId -AdministrativeUnitObjectId $WestCoastAu.ObjectId

此示例获取作用域为 West Coast 管理单元的用户帐户管理员角色的所有成员。

参数

-AdministrativeUnitObjectId

指定管理单元的唯一对象 ID。 如果未指定此参数,则此 cmdlet 将获取所有管理单元的管理员。

类型:Guid
Position:Named
默认值:None
必需:False
接受管道输入:False
接受通配符:False

-All

指示此 cmdlet 返回它找到的所有结果。 不要指定此参数和 MaxResults 参数。

类型:SwitchParameter
Position:Named
默认值:None
必需:True
接受管道输入:False
接受通配符:False

-MaxResults

指定此 cmdlet 返回的最大结果数。

类型:Int32
Position:Named
默认值:None
必需:False
接受管道输入:False
接受通配符:False

-RoleObjectId

指定要从中获取成员的角色的唯一对象 ID。

类型:Guid
Position:Named
默认值:None
必需:False
接受管道输入:False
接受通配符:False

-TenantId

指定要对其执行操作的租户的唯一 ID。 默认值为当前用户的租户。 此参数仅适用于合作伙伴用户。

类型:Guid
Position:Named
默认值:None
必需:False
接受管道输入:True
接受通配符:False

输出

Microsoft.Online.Administration.RoleScopedMember

此 cmdlet 返回包含以下信息的对象:

  • DisplayName。 作用域内角色成员的显示名称。
  • UserPrincipalName。 作用域角色成员的用户主体名称。
  • ObjectId。 作用域内角色成员的唯一 ID。